What is mcp_server_ibmcloud?
This is an MCP server that integrates IBM Cloud as a tool for Large Language Models (LLMs). It enables LLMs to leverage IBM Cloud services and resources.
How to use mcp_server_ibmcloud?
The server can be used with LLM interfaces like Anthropic Claude Desktop or the open-source map-cli. Specific usage instructions would depend on the chosen LLM interface and the desired interaction with IBM Cloud.
